Successfully running a small catering business takes more than a passion for cooking and a knack for preparing tasty dishes. You have to be a superb planner and manager as well. Whether you are already in the food service industry or are looking for a challenging career move, this book is a complete guide to succeeding as a caterer. Topics include: Determine if catering is right for you; Develop contracts that work; Choose the right image and staff; Understanding different catering options; Planning and organizing events; Purchasing supplies and equipment; Attracting clients; Successfully orchestrating meals; Choosing the right staff and image.

About the Author


George Erdosh received his PhD in geology from McGill University. After many years as an exploration geologist, he realized a long-time dream of starting and successfully running a catering business. While running his business, he started writing food- and cooking-related books, and when he retired from the physically demanding job of catering, his focus became food writing in magazines, newspapers, and books.
